Trailer Payload vs Gross Vehicle Weight: What UAE Fleet Owners Need to Know

Choosing a trailer requires more than checking its advertised capacity. Fleet owners need to understand payload, GVWR, GAWR, and empty trailer weight. These figures determine how much cargo a trailer can carry within approved limits.

Trailer payload capacity refers to cargo weight available within rated limits. GVWR refers to maximum loaded trailer weight. GAWR applies to an individual axle or axle group.

These ratings work together during loading. The tractor, trailer, cargo, and road restrictions form one operating combination. This matters for UAE fleets moving construction, industrial, container, and bulk cargo.

Trailer payload capacity is the cargo weight a trailer can carry within approved limits. It does not represent the trailer’s total loaded weight. Empty trailer weight must be considered before determining the cargo allowance.

The basic formula is:

Payload Capacity = GVWR − Empty Trailer Weight

For example, a trailer with 40,000 kg GVWR and 10,000 kg empty weight has a calculated payload of 30,000 kg. This example explains the formula only and does not represent a specific model.

The result is only a starting point. Axle ratings, tyres, suspension, brakes, tractor capacity, equipment weight, and legal restrictions may create a lower practical limit.

Payload and GVWR describe different measurements. GVWR is the maximum loaded weight assigned to the trailer. Payload is the cargo weight remaining after the trailer’s own weight is considered.

Two trailers can have identical GVWR ratings but different payload capacities. A heavier trailer leaves less weight available for cargo. This makes tare weight important when comparing models.

GVWR covers the trailer and its loaded contents. It includes cargo and equipment supported by the trailer. The rating belongs to the approved trailer configuration.

Payload is the weight available for cargo after accounting for empty trailer weight. Added equipment reduces that allowance. The final amount must remain within every applicable limit.

Gross Axle Weight Rating, or GAWR, applies to an individual axle or axle group. It defines how much weight that running gear can support. GAWR is separate from the trailer’s overall GVWR.

A trailer can stay below GVWR while exceeding an axle limit. This can happen when heavy cargo is positioned incorrectly. Load placement therefore matters during loading.

GVWR concerns the complete trailer’s rated loaded weight. GAWR concerns a specific axle or axle group. Both ratings must be respected during operation.

UAE rules also specify axle limits separately from total vehicle limits. Operators should verify requirements for their exact combination before heavy cargo movements.

Start with the manufacturer’s GVWR and accurate empty trailer weight. Subtract the empty weight from GVWR to obtain the basic payload calculation. Then check axle, tractor, and legal restrictions.

Trailer construction directly affects available payload. A heavier frame uses more of the permitted GVWR before cargo is added. Permanent equipment can reduce the allowance as well.

Running gear creates another limitation. Axles, suspension, tyres, wheels, and brakes need suitable ratings for the intended load. Structural design must support the approved operating weight.

Cargo distribution can change axle loading without changing total cargo weight. Dense machinery and concentrated loads therefore need careful positioning. Businesses can also review Trailer Weight Distribution for related guidance.

There is no universal answer to 40 ft trailer weight capacity. A 40ft designation describes a length or cargo configuration, not one fixed payload rating. Chassis design, empty weight, axle arrangement, and legal limits all affect capacity.

A 40ft container also contributes its own tare weight. Cargo inside the container adds further weight to the complete combination. The final loaded figure must remain within all applicable ratings.

Searches for 40 feet trailer capacity in tons produce different figures. Those figures may represent different chassis designs or regulatory markets. Buyers should request the rating for their exact configuration.

Double axle trailer weight capacity cannot be determined by axle count alone. Individual axle ratings, suspension, tyres, brakes, frame design, and GVWR influence the final figure. Road limits can impose additional restrictions.

Two trailers with the same axle arrangement can have different capacities. Their structural design and component ratings may not be identical. Fleet owners should therefore compare complete specifications.

Double Axle vs Multi-Axle Trailers

Multi-axle arrangements can distribute weight across more wheel positions. They may suit heavier applications when the tractor, trailer, route, and regulations support them. More axles do not automatically create unrestricted payload.

A trailer operates as part of a complete tractor-trailer combination. The tractor must have sufficient capacity for the loaded trailer and cargo. Coupling, braking, electrical, hydraulic, and weight requirements must also match.

Tractor and Fifth-Wheel Compatibility

The kingpin and fifth-wheel arrangement should match the tractor. Fifth-wheel position can affect trailer height and weight distribution. These dimensions should be confirmed before purchase.

Braking and Hydraulic Compatibility

Brake and electrical connections must suit the towing vehicle. Hydraulic compatibility matters when the trailer uses powered tipping or other hydraulic functions. Exact requirements should be confirmed for the selected configuration.

UAE fleet owners must consider manufacturer ratings together with applicable road rules. Federal legislation addresses maximum total vehicle weight and axle loading. Loads must also be properly distributed and secured.

The applicable legal limit can be lower than the trailer’s own GVWR. Operators should therefore check current requirements before planning heavy loads. The manufacturer’s rating does not replace UAE regulatory limits.

Can You Increase the Payload Capacity of a Trailer?

There is no simple modification that automatically raises payload capacity. Removing equipment can lower empty weight but does not automatically raise GVWR. Changing axles or suspension can affect the wider trailer system.

A genuine rating increase may require engineering changes across the frame, running gear, tyres, brakes, and suspension. The final configuration must then be assessed as one system.

For fleets needing greater capacity, a correctly specified trailer can be more practical than modifying an existing one. Custom manufacturing can address the intended load during the original design.

A trailer with 14,000 GVWR does not automatically carry 14,000 kg of cargo. GVWR includes the trailer and its load. Empty weight must therefore be deducted before calculating basic payload.

If the trailer weighs 4,000 kg empty, the basic payload is 10,000 kg. Equipment and other applicable restrictions can reduce that amount further.

The exact answer depends on the specific trailer’s weight and ratings. Operators should verify the manufacturer’s documentation before loading.

Start with the cargo your fleet carries most often. Identify typical weight, dimensions, density, and loading pattern. Then consider the routes and conditions where the trailer will operate.

Compare GVWR, empty weight, GAWR, suspension, tyres, brakes, and tractor capacity. Check how the cargo will distribute across the complete combination. Confirm applicable UAE requirements before finalizing the specification.

Future requirements also deserve attention. A trailer selected too close to current demand may become restrictive when loads change. Capacity should provide useful flexibility without exceeding approved ratings.

One common mistake is treating GVWR as payload. Another is forgetting equipment weight when calculating available cargo. These errors can produce unrealistic loading expectations.

Another mistake is checking total weight without checking axle loading. A concentrated load can overload one axle group before reaching GVWR. Load position should therefore be reviewed during loading.

Fleet owners should also avoid copying ratings from similar trailers. Different models can have different empty weights, axle ratings, and GVWR values. The exact manufacturer documentation should remain the reference.

Trailer payload capacity is only one part of a complete weight assessment. GVWR defines the trailer’s rated loaded weight, while GAWR addresses axle or axle-group limits. Empty weight determines the basic cargo allowance.

The practical limit can be lower when axle ratings, tractor capacity, or UAE regulations impose tighter restrictions. Evaluating the complete combination gives fleet owners a more reliable basis for loading decisions.

Can trailer accessories reduce available payload?

Yes, accessories and equipment add weight to the operating setup. That leaves less capacity for cargo under the same GVWR. Relevant equipment weight should be included in payload calculations.

Can cargo position affect the usable capacity?

Yes, cargo position can change the load carried by each axle group. Total cargo weight may remain unchanged while axle loading changes. Heavy items should therefore follow the approved loading arrangement.

Can a trailer reach an axle limit before reaching GVWR?

Yes, an axle group can reach its limit while total trailer weight remains below GVWR. This can occur with concentrated loads. Both total and axle ratings should be checked.

Does trailer body size determine payload?

No, physical size does not determine payload by itself. GVWR, empty weight, axle ratings, suspension, tyres, and frame design also matter. A larger trailer can have less usable payload than a lighter model.

What information should fleet owners request before buying?

Request the approved GVWR, empty weight, axle ratings, dimensions, suspension details, braking system, and towing requirements. Confirm the intended cargo and operating application with the manufacturer. This provides a better basis for comparing trailer configurations.
